1. Have a Resource Hub on your Website
A resource hub or center refers to a content hub, which is a kind of a blog section, but you can give it any name. For instance – most of the IT companies nowadays include an ‘Insights’ section on their website. Various other businesses, such as Red Bull, have quite a few segments on their website dedicated to different topics and concepts like skateboarding, skiing, BMX, to name a few. Adding a resource hub to your website is convenient and doesn’t cost much as well. For content creation, you can either hire dedicated content writers or collaborate with a Digital Marketing Agency. What needs your utmost attention is using an efficient Content Management System (CMS) like Drupal or WordPress. Additionally, you must put in sincere efforts to conduct adequate keyword research for coming across what people are searching for corresponding to your brand and its services and products. Online tools like AnswerThePublic and Google Keyword Planner can help you immensely in finding relevant keywords.
2. Pay Attention to Topics and Concepts that Matter
With a lack of focus, you will end up depleting your entire content marketing budget. Therefore, you should always select the topics you pursue and post blogs or articles on topics that your target audience cares about and shall look forward to reading. For the same, you can start by following and observing relevant industry influencers and your competitors to monitor the type of content they share. You can effectively use Q&A platforms like Yahoo Answers and Quora for finding the questions that seem to be in high-demand by entering the keywords that best suit your business. Furthermore, you can also use your followers as a source for content ideas.
3. Focus on Repurposing Content
If you want to cut down on the monetary cost and the time spent in creating content, you can efficiently repurpose your already existing assets. For instance, you can expand your blogs and articles in creating short and engaging posts for social media networks, including Facebook and Instagram. Furthermore, you can also transform the content into different formats, be it in the form of a PowerPoint presentation, a video, or an infographic. Remember, repurposing content from time-to-time shall keep you within your content marketing budget at all times.
4. Make an Email List
With content marketing, you might attract your potential customers, but whether they will turn up to you or not is still not clear. For the same, you need to create an email list as millions of users around the world do spend some time every day checking their emails. You can use emails for reconnecting with prospects that may have otherwise forgotten about your brand. All you need to do is think of emails as your chance to win customers and drive more sales with no additional or little cost. For instance – with 5,000 email subscribers, boosting a specific blog post or article can become a lot more convenient. Also, as time shall pass, you will require less of content marketing budget, provided you keep building an email subscriber list.
